Sewer Backups offers a critical plumbing service addressing wastewater overflow caused by blockages, pipe damage, or system overload. The service involves clearing obstructions, inspecting with cameras, and repairing or replacing damaged sections of the sewer line. Prompt attention prevents property damage, environmental contamination, and health risks associated with sewage exposure
